We all love to (and need to) brace ourselves against the winter elements with our beloved, warm wool hats and scarves. But did you know that they are actually known for causing breakage and static hair? Fitted hats can trap oils at the roots, leaving the ends dry and prone to damage.
Instead, wrap your hair in a silk scarf before putting on your favourite cosy hat. It will protect your hair from frizz and static, and reduce that dreaded ‘hat hair’.
Since silk is naturally hypoallergenic, it is known to prevent knotted hair and split ends by encouraging hydration. While cotton and wool may feel soft to the touch, its weave actually grips and tugs at individual strands, causing damage and breakage. That’s why we have seen an increased number of hair experts recommend sleeping on a silk pillowcase at night.
We also suggest introducing a nourishing treatment to help boost hair hydration while you sleep or straight after styling to seal ends and lock in moisture.
